Barmm extends relief to Maguindanao orphans

FIFTY “yateem” or orphans have benefited from the relief operation conducted by the Bangsamoro Autonomous Region in Muslim Mindanao (Barmm) in Maguindanao.

The beneficiaries of the relief operation Monday, August 24, 2020, led by Barmm Chief Minister Ahod Ebrahim, are the orphans of the Darul Aytam Orphanage in Gang village, Sultan Kudarat, Maguindanao.

Each of the orphans received food packs containing 12.5 kilos of rice, 20 canned goods, hygiene kits such as soap, alcohol, hand sanitizer, face mask and vitamins, among others.

“It is the responsibility of the Bangsamoro Government to help those people like you who do not have parents to have you taken cared of,” Ebrahim said.

“This is just the beginning, the Bangsamoro Government still has more programs for you,” he told the orphans.

The relief operation was spearheaded by the Barmm’s Ministry of the Interior and Local Government (MILG), through its Rapid Emergency Action on Disaster Incidence.

Lawyer Naguib Sinarimbo, Barmm-MILG minister, President of Darul Aytam Sheikh Hassan Maluon, and some members of the Philippine Marines and the Philippine National Police Regional Office-Barmm were also present on Monday’s activity. (SunStar Zamboanga)
